Weather in August

August continues July's heat, but the decreasing daylight announces the imminent arrival of autumn. The month is typically defined by 1.1" (28mm) of rainfall. The decrease in wind speed at 5.1mph (8.2km/h) adds to the still, warm atmosphere. As the days shorten, anticipation builds for the brilliant fall colors that define New England's landscapes.

Temperature

August's presence marks an average high-temperature of a still warm 80.1°F (26.7°C), subtly varied from July's 81.7°F (27.6°C). In August, the average low-temperature is a refreshing 59.9°F (15.5°C).

Humidity

The average relative humidity in August in Manchester is 75%.

Rainfall

In Manchester, in August, it is raining for 10.4 days, with typically 1.1" (28mm) of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, in Manchester, there are 104.4 rainfall days, and 12.95" (329m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

June through September are months without snowfall in Manchester.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August is 13h and 53min.
On the first day of August, sunrise is at 5:37 am and sunset at 8:06 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:09 am and sunset at 7:21 pm EDT.

Sunshine

August has the most sunshine of the year in Manchester, with an average of 10.4h of sunshine.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Manchester are June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high threat to health from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: A maximum daily UV index of 6 during August morphs into the following directions:
Deflect overexposure. Sun protection is a necessity. Seek shade and limit direct sun exposure between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., the peak period for UV radiation. Keep in mind that shade structures like parasols or canopies do not offer complete sun protection. To mitigate harm from sun exposure, pick sunglasses offering UVA and UVB defense.
